Paul McCartney performed at the Verizon Center with a Pittsburgh Penguins sticker on his guitar
While Michael Phelps was showing Maryland Pride in Rio, Paul McCartney repped the Pittsburgh Penguins at a concert at the Verizon Center. Wait, what?
Tuesday night, McCartney’s One on One tour rolled into the nation’s capital. McCartney took the stage at 8:30pm and three hours later, finally retired for the evening. During that stretch, McCartney covered nearly all of the greatest hits from his legendary career.
But it was during McCartney’s rendition of “Yesterday” that the former Beatle reminded many Caps fans in attendance of the team’s painful second-round loss to the eventual Stanley Cup champions.
